The Grid Reliability Crisis

In February 2023, 350,000 California homes lost power during winter storms. Traditional grid systems struggle with three key challenges:

  • Increasing frequency of extreme weather events
  • Aging infrastructure (70% of US grid components are over 25 years old)
  • Intermittent renewable energy sources

Energy Storage Power Box Kits: Your Personal Grid Solution

Here's where portable energy storage systems become game-changers. Unlike fixed installations, these kits combine:

  1. Lithium-ion battery clusters (up to 5kWh capacity)
  2. Smart battery management systems (BMS)
  3. Multi-port power conversion systems (PCS)

Imagine powering your refrigerator for 18 hours during a blackout. That's exactly what Texas residents achieved during the 2024 ice storm using 2kWh power boxes[3]. The secret sauce? Modular design allows stacking units like building blocks - start with 1kW and expand to 10kW as needed.

Practical Applications Beyond Emergency Use

While blackout protection remains the primary use case, innovative applications are emerging:

  • Mobile EV charging stations (charges a Tesla Model 3 to 50% in 90 minutes)
  • Off-grid construction sites (powers tools without diesel generators)
  • Disaster response units (supports medical equipment in crisis zones)

Arizona solar installers report 60% faster project completion using power boxes instead of traditional generators. The environmental benefit? Zero emissions compared to diesel alternatives.

Making the Right Choice: Key Selection Criteria

When evaluating energy storage kits, consider these non-negotiable features:

  • UL 9540 safety certification
  • Minimum 80% depth of discharge (DoD)
  • IP65 weather resistance rating
  • 5-year performance warranty

Pro tip: Look for systems with modular scalability. A good power box should let you start small and expand capacity as your needs grow, kind of like upgrading smartphone storage.
